Manages daily scheduling of loads delivering and picking up in order to maintain a satisfactory OTIF level.
Demonstrates flexibility to work overtime and weekends as needed.
Executes standard functions within Transportation Management Center (TMC).
Obtains shipping quotes for CRS.
Will maintain and develop multiple spreadsheets used by other Amcor departments.
Motivates and supports team members to enhance performance and foster personal and professional development.
Plans and schedules customer orders to meet service level goals and ensure customer satisfaction.
Processes shipping documentation including order printing, Bill of Lading (BOL) creation, and JDE entries for inbound and outbound shipments.
Maintains effective communication with trucking companies, Customer Care, and inter-plant coordinators to ensure smooth product flow.
Demonstrates strong verbal communication skills with internal teams, external customers, and transportation partners.
Collaborates with freight carriers to resolve shipment issues such as tracking discrepancies and proof of delivery (POD) requests.

Amcor is a global leader in packaging solutions for consumer and healthcare products. With industry-leading innovation capabilities, global scale and technical expertise, we help our customers grow and meet the needs of millions of consumers every day. Our teams develop responsible, more sustainable packaging in flexible and rigid formats across multiple materials. Supported by a commitment to safety, ~70,000 colleagues across ~140 countries bring our global capabilities to local customers and provide local access to global brands.
